Форум программистов, компьютерный форум CyberForum.ru

Табулирование неявной функции - C++

Восстановить пароль Регистрация
Другие темы раздела
C++ Задана матрица целых чисел. Выполнить сортировку элементов в каждом столбце матрицы по возрастанию http://www.cyberforum.ru/cpp-beginners/thread720875.html
Плиз)))) Задана матрица целых чисел. Выполнить сортировку элементов в каждом столбце матрицы по возрастанию!!!)))) Зарание респект!)
C++ Быстрая сортировка Воспользовался готовым решением для сортировки: Алгоритмы сортировок в итоге если беру массив: int A = {2,1,4,5,8,7,1,5,2,9} то сортировка не работает. Подскажите где и что не так. http://www.cyberforum.ru/cpp-beginners/thread720873.html
Построение треугольника C++
как найти координаты 3-й точки треугольника, если известны 2 другие и 2 угла при них?
C++ Создание вектора классов
#include <algorithm> #include <vector> #include <stdio.h> #include <iostream> using namespace std; class _my { public: _my(); _my(int _a)
C++ RLE шифрование http://www.cyberforum.ru/cpp-beginners/thread720854.html
Добрый вечер. Моя задача - зашифровать строку методом RLE. Например, есть строка - "qqwweee". В зашифрованном виде она будет выглядеть так - "2q2w3e" Есть программа, но при запуске она у меня падает, выдавая ошибку ""string subscript out of range"" :( #include <iostream> #include <string> #include <time.h>
C++ Шаблоны. Параметризованные классы Здравствуйте. Нуждаюсь в помощи в данной лаб. работе. С помощью шаблонов сделать класс и продемонстрировать работу с ним. Вот условие. Динамический список Конструкторы: по умолчанию, с параметрами и копирования. Деструктор. функции: вставка элемента из головы (хвоста) в заданном месте; вывода списка на экран; поиск элемента списка; получения головы (хвоста) списка; подробнее

Показать сообщение отдельно
Vampal
Сообщений: n/a
08.12.2012, 11:10     Табулирование неявной функции
1.2 Табулирование неявной функции.
Вычислить приближенно значение функции в заданных точках x1,…, xn, если функция задана уравнением F(x, y) = 0. Точность вычисления ε. Входными данными программы являются числа n, ε и массив x[1: n];выходные данные  пары чисел (xi, yi), i = 1, …, n такие, что F(xi, yi) = 0. Корень уравнения F(xi, yi) = 0 находится одним из итерационных методов.
В программе предусмотреть:
- процедуру-функцию, вычисляющую значение F(x, y), с формальными параметрами x и y;
- процедуру нахождения корня уравнения F(a, y) = 0 итерационным методом.
Исходные данные
I. Итерационный метод нахождения корня уравнения F(a, y) = 0:
а) Метод касательных. При заданном начальном приближении корня y(0) по формуле
y(i+1)=y(i) - F(a,y(i))/F'(a,y(i))
находятся очередные приближения до тех пор, пока не окажется
|y(k) - y(k+1)|<= ε.
Тогда y(k) = y* принимается за искомое значение корня.
Формальными параметрами процедуры нахождения корня должны быть: начальное приближение корня y(0), точность приближения ε, функции F(x, y), F' (x, y) и значение параметра x.
б) Метод половинного деления отрезка. При заданных начальных границах интервала α(0) и β(0), содержащего искомый корень, итерационным процессом вычисляются новые границы ( α(i+1)(i+1)) по границам ( α(i)(i)) :
-вычисляется ξ(i+1)= α(i)(i)/2, то искомый корень ;
-если F(a, ξ(i+1))=0, то искомый корень y*=ξ(i+1);
-если F(a, ξ(i+1))*F(a,a(i)>0, то a(i+1)(i+1), β(i+1)(i) ;
-если F(a, ξ(i+1))*F(a,a(i)<0, то a(i+1)=a(i), β(i+1)(i+1).
Итерации проводятся до тех пор, пока на некотором шаге не окажется | α(k)(k) | <=ε; тогда ξ(k+1) принимается за искомое значение y*.
Формальными параметрами процедуры нахождения корня должны быть: начальные границы α(0)(0) , , точность приближения ε, функция F(x, y) и значение ее параметра x.

Числовые данные:
a=0
b=1
ε=0
M=3
t1=-3.7
t2=1.8
t3=7.2
t4=пусто
t5=пусто
t6=пусто

Написать на языке C++

Добавлено через 23 часа 19 минут
Ап, выручите ;(
 
Текущее время: 08:21. Часовой пояс GMT +3.
КиберФорум - форум программистов, компьютерный форум, программирование
Powered by vBulletin® Version 3.8.9
Copyright ©2000 - 2016, vBulletin Solutions, Inc.
Рейтинг@Mail.ru